The "Open" a coach's recap
- 306 started with the third biggest participation rate.
- Finished 1st out of all Saskatchewan Gyms
- 6th in the Canada West Region.
- Two 1st place finishes by individuals, (Aaron Parker on 13.2, Coach on 13.5)
- Three individuals qualified for Regionals, Aaron Parker, Viki, and Coach
- Bruce Gordon finished 3rd as a Master within the region
Unofficially if we include Aaron's score (Aaron's scores were removed by CF HQ due to his current work commitment) within our team score we finished with the following results:
3 rd in the Region,
1st in the Prairies
1st In Canada on 13.2
Which means that we improved on last year's 4th place finished, and are well on our way of building a legacy of top notch athletes.
